The sum-over-histories quantum mechanics of a nonrelativistic particle gives a spacetime formulation of that theory in which the preferred Newtonian time does not enter immediately into the quantum kinematics. We investigate on what spacetime hypersurfaces a Schrödinger-Heisenberg formulation of the theory can be recovered and conclude that, in general, this is possible only on the surfaces of constant preferred Newtonian time. The significance of this for a quantum theory of spacetime is discussed.
